Important Safety Instructions
2
SAVE THESE INSTRUCTIONS
This manual contains instructions and warnings that should be followed during the
installation, operation and storage of this product. Failure to heed these warnings
may affect your warranty.
UPS Location Warnings
Install your UPS indoors, away from excess moisture or heat, conductive contaminants,
dust or direct sunlight.
For best performance, keep the indoor temperature between 32º F and 104º F
(0º C and 40º C).
Leave adequate space around all sides of the UPS for proper ventilation.
Do not mount unit with its front or rear panel facing down (at any angle). Mounting
in this manner will seriously inhibit the unit’s internal cooling, eventually causing
product damage not covered under warranty.
UPS Connection Warnings
Connect your UPS directly to a properly grounded AC power outlet. Do not plug the UPS
into itself; this will damage the UPS.
Do not modify the UPS’s plug, and do not use an adapter that would eliminate the UPS’s
ground connection.
Do not use extension cords to connect the UPS to an AC outlet.
If the UPS receives power from a motor-powered AC generator, the generator must provide
clean, filtered, computer-grade output.
The mains socket outlet that supplies the UPS should be easily accessible and located
near the UPS.
Equipment Connection Warnings
Use of this equipment in life support applications where failure of this equipment can
reasonably be expected to cause the failure of the life support equipment or to significantly
affect its safety or effectiveness is not recommended. Do not use this equipment in the
presence of a flammable anesthetic mixture with air, oxygen or nitrous oxide.
Do not connect surge suppressors or extension cords to the output of your UPS. This might
damage the UPS and may affect the surge suppressor and UPS warranties.
Connect the UPS to an outlet that is adequately protected against excess currents, short
circuits and earth faults as part of the building installation.
